Some measurements for future reference:

I timed my 0-60 using the GPS in my phone with an app.

When my truck was only leveled in the front (05' V8), stock tires, full tank of gas, AC off, level ground, not much wind that I remember. 7.6s

Just timed it with my current setup. 285's, 3" lift + 1.5" BL, 200lbs of skidplates/sliders.
3 gallons of fuel left in tank, AC off. 8.05s

So I lost maybe half a second with all things being even. The vvti V8 doesn't care.
Did another couple 0-60 runs today. 8.85s

This time 35's, front/rear bumpers, D60 w/ 4.88s and my homemade x pipe/muffler section.

Yeah if I can find a dyno shop in the KC area maybe, and if they have an AWD dyno even better. If not then I'll need to remove the front driveshaft and lock the center diff for a rear wheel dyno I guess.

Might as well get the AFR tuned as well after the comparison testing. I might try to build an aluminum air intake for it first, though an off-the-shelf intake might be better for comparisons sake.


For pricing, here is what I am thinking, if I can find time to make jigs for everything that is. If any of you are still interested let me know with a reply, but I don't want to start a list or anything more serious yet as I don't have much time for production at the moment.

$900 for a 2.5" Equal Length Y Pipe. Material cost is fairly high for this one ( the Y merge from Vibrant alone is $100). I think this is reasonable considering the URD one is $650 shipped, not equal length, and 2.25".

$650 for a 2.5" catback system with a center in/center out muffler/resonator of your choice, like my Magnaflow. I could build this one dumped before the axle or mated to the stock tailpipe probably.

$TBD on a dual system which requires building/purchasing both the X pipe and muffler sections, and have them dumped before the axle is the easiest so tailpipe delete. I would probably use an off-the-shelf X merge instead of the one I built from scratch to save a boatload of time.

Everything is 304 Stainless.(Except the mufflers are usually 409SS)
These include shipping/hardware/gaskets.

The dual system sounds so damn smooth, on acceleration it now sounds like a SC400 or GS400/430 instead of a truck! How's the drone from having it dump before the axle?
Very smooth sounding, yes.

Drone at 75-80mph is somewhat tolerable. Drone at 60mph is awful. It sounds so deep under heavy throttle, the camera doesnt really pick it up, but it has a ton of bass and feels so good past 2000rpm it seems to really kick in. I dont trust my butt dyno much but I know the theory behind it and it seems like under 2000rpm it might be a hair more sluggish.

I think they recently updated their website too, looks like they list their AWD dyno rate at $100/ 3 runs.
Still thinking outloud here but I could test:
  • OEM Y pipe w/ 2.5" magnaflow, dump
  • 2.5" equal length Y into single 2.5" w/ magnaflow, dump
    (This would give comparison of stock Y vs equal length Y)
  • 2.5" equal length X into dual 2.5" w/ magnaflows, dumps
    (This would give comparison of single vs dual equal length systems)
Does anybody have a stock Y pipe they could ship to me for testing?
